Here’s what research and clinical experts are saying about the benefits of IV therapy:
✅ Rapid Rehydration
IV fluids are medically proven to quickly correct dehydration, especially in athletes, travelers, and post-illness recovery.
Source: Mayo Clinic Proceedings, 2021 – “Intravenous Rehydration in the Outpatient Setting”
✅ Improved Nutrient Absorption
Oral supplements often face poor absorption rates (sometimes as low as 20%). IV delivery provides up to 100% bioavailability.
Source: National Institutes of Health – “Bioavailability of Nutrients”
✅ Support for Chronic Conditions
Patients with chronic fatigue, fibromyalgia, autoimmune disease, and GI disorders have reported symptom relief with IV micronutrient therapy.
Source: Gaby AR, 2002 – “Intravenous Nutrient Therapy: The ‘Myers’ Cocktail’” in Alternative Medicine Review
✅ Immune & Anti-Aging Benefits
Glutathione, NAD+, and high-dose vitamin C have shown potential for immune support, cellular repair, and skin rejuvenation.

What It’s Not:
Let’s be clear: IV therapy is not a cure-all or a replacement for good sleep, healthy food, or stress management.
It’s a powerful tool, but like any medical service, it works best when paired with a holistic lifestyle and individualized care.
